Lee Leonard, TV Sports Show Host Who Ushered in ESPN, Dies at 89
Lee Leonard, an urbane host of sports and entertainment programs who introduced ESPN to a small audience on the day of its debut in 1979, died on Sunday at his home in South Orange, N.J. He was 89. 'You stay on that side and I'll stay on this side'—the religious division of Fort Albany and Kashechewan
The story of the James Bay Cree community that was divided by religion. Today we know them as Fort Albany and Kashechewan—two separate Cree communities on the James Bay Coast. But for centuries they were joined together before being divided along religious lines that are still there decades later.
